The cost of living difference between Druid Hills, KY and Hardyville, KY is dramatic. Hardyville is 39.3% cheaper than Druid Hills,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Druid Hills has a cost index of 115 while Hardyville sits at 83,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.

When it comes to buying, median home values in Druid Hills are $488,300 compared to $131,600 in Hardyville, a 271% gap.

Median household income in Druid Hills is $131,250 compared to $73,500 in Hardyville (+78.6%). While Druid Hills is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income.
